Ignition - Key Will Not Come Out of Ignition Switch
FORENZA
Section Title: Transmission
TSB No.TS04 12056
Division: Automotive
Category: Technical
SUBJECT:
IGNITION KEY WILL NOT COME OUT OF IGNITION SWITCH
MODEL(S):
FORENZA SEDAN/WAGON, RENO (RQ420)
YEAR:
ALL
CONDITION:
When attempting to remove the ignition key from the ignition switch tumbler, the key will not turn to return the ignition switch to the locked position to
allow key removal.
CAUSE:
The park switch in the gear selector control lever may have a broken anchoring tab causing the switch contact to stay open. This open circuit prevents the
ignition tumbler solenoid from allowing the tumbler to rotate to the locked position to allow for ignition key removal.
CORRECTION:
Inspect the park position switch located in the selector control lever assembly for looseness. See instructions below. Replace the Selector Lever Solenoid
Assembly (28610-85z00) if the park switch has come out of its designated location.
